ورود

View Full Version : undo



fanavar
یک شنبه 19 آبان 1387, 17:30 عصر
سلام :
فرمي طراحي كردم ودرآن فرم يك سابفرم قراردادم حالاچگونه مي توان زمانيكه اطلاعاتي روبه سابفرم اضافه كردم قبل ازثبت ورفتن به ركوردبعد درصورت لزوم بازدن دكمه انصراف subformدرون فرم undoبشه لطفاراهنمائي كنيد به جاي me.undoچي بايد بنويسم .

karmand
دوشنبه 20 آبان 1387, 07:16 صبح
چرا قبل از اطمینان رکورد را به ساب اضافه می کنی؟
بعد از کامل شدن رکورد و اطمینان از صحت ان ریکواری کن
تازه بعد از ذخیره هم میتوانی با یک دستور runsql سطر مورد نظر را حذف و مجددا ساب را ریکواری کنی

fanavar
دوشنبه 20 آبان 1387, 10:53 صبح
يك نمونه كه دراون دستور runsql استفده شده مثال مي زنيد
باتشكر

amirzazadeh
دوشنبه 20 آبان 1387, 11:21 صبح
سلام :
فرمي طراحي كردم ودرآن فرم يك سابفرم قراردادم حالاچگونه مي توان زمانيكه اطلاعاتي روبه سابفرم اضافه كردم قبل ازثبت ورفتن به ركوردبعد درصورت لزوم بازدن دكمه انصراف subformدرون فرم undoبشه لطفاراهنمائي كنيد به جاي me.undoچي بايد بنويسم .
اگر ميخواهين با كامند باتن قرار داده شده روي فرم اصلي ركورد هاي سابفرم رو حذف كنين ميتونين از اين كد استفاده كنين

Forms![نام ساب فرم]![نام فرم اصلي].Form.Recordset.Delete

fanavar
دوشنبه 20 آبان 1387, 12:38 عصر
دوست عزيز ممنون ازراهنمائي تون :
زمانيكه فرم روجهت اصلاح بازمي كنم ويك ركورد به سابفرم اضافه مي كنم مي خوام فقط ركورد آخري درسابفرم وياركوردهاي اضافه شده به سابفرم درصورت انصراف ازاصلاح حذف بشه